Applicants are required to meet several qualifications to ensure success. Each Habitat affiliate has its own guidelines. In general, prospective homeowners must:

  • Be citizens or legal residents.
  • Prove steady income.
  • Have good credit.
  • Earn a monthly income that falls within minimum and maximum limits, depending on household size.
  • Sustain a savings account over a specified period of time.

In addition, each partner family will be required to:

  • Invest sweat-equity hours in building his/her home and others.
  • Make an affordable down payment.
  • Make timely mortgage payments.
  • Attend homeowner education classes.
